Syndicake ☠ 18 Jun, 2017 @ 2:53am 
DMCA costs nothing to submit and the only requirement is that you state under perjury (the crime of lying in legal terms basically) that you own the copyright.

Steam will then have to take down the mod, or lose their copyright safe harbor provision. The other modder can submit a counter-DMCA but will have to provide his address and name to do so. That's typically how it's handled. You have nothing to lose really.

murgh  [author] 30 Apr, 2017 @ 1:15pm 
Cooks never touch staffmeals. When staffmeals are delivered by truck they can easily come too late when the road is full with traffic. So to minimize pssed off guards finding empty serving tables the food gets teleported to deliveries as soon as its needed. :)
